Facts about The Perfectionist of bollywood "Aamir Khan".

+1 vote
616 views

Aamir Khan is an Indian film actor, director, and producer. Through his career in Hindi films, Khan has established himself as one of the most popular and influential actors of Indian cinema.

Aamir Khan was very interested in tennis during his school days, He Also represented his school in lawn tennis in several state level championships. Roger Federer is his favourite tennis player.

He first appeared on screen as a child actor in his uncle Nasir Hussain's film Yaadon Ki Baaraat (1973). His first feature film role came with the experimental film Holi (1984).

Aamir met Reena Dutta before the release of Holi in 1984. The two married in 1986, Reena is also visible in one of the shots of Aamir’s first big hit Qayamat Se Qayamat Tak.

Aamir Khan pasted the poster of the movie Qayamat Se Qayamat Tak on buses and autos as the film was being made at a small budget.

Aamir Khan was offered to play the role of ‘Sid’ in Dil Chahta Hai. However Aamir was excited by Aakash’s character and expressed his interest to play that role.

In 2011, Khan was appointed national brand ambassador of UNICEF to promote nutrition and raise awareness about child malnutrition.

He was invited to have a wax imitation of himself put on display at Madame Tussauds in London in 2007. However, Khan at that time was busy shooting Taare Zameen Par. He declined politely to avoid any distractions.

Aamir Khan starrer Ghajini became the first Indian film to net over 100 crore in 2008. This started the trend of 100 crore club.

Aamir Khan has won three more National Film Awards after that for his movies – Lagaan, Taare Zameen Par and 3 Idiots.

Salman Khan’s full name is Abdul Rashid Salim Salman Khan, he shortened his name when he entered into Bollywood.

Salman Khan is one of the few actors, who has featured in the People’s magazine for being one of the most handsome man ever in the world.

He always wanted to be a writer like his father Salim Khan and still intends to do so. He has also contributed some movies such as Veer, Bhaghi and Chandramukhi.

He has a hobby of painting and is so good at it that some of his work can be seen in Jai Ho . It is said that Aamir Khan’s home has several paintings by Salman.

Even though he had connections in the industry, he hardly used it. Especially when he was jobless for six month after Maine Pyar Kyun Kiya , he never tried using his fathers name to get a role.

He never reads the reviews for any of his movies.

He has a big thing for naturally made items and stores a great deal of different naturally made soaps. He also utilizes only mulmul material rather than the typical industry made cotton handkerchief.

Salman’s favourite actor is Sylvester Stallone and favourite actress is Hema Malini.

Shahrukh Khan is an Indian film actor, producer and television personality. Referred to in the media as the "Baadshah of Bollywood", "King of Bollywood" or "King Khan"

Shahrukh Khan began his career with appearances in several television series in the late 1980s. He that he became a star on TV with hit series like Fauji and Circus.

When he was doing serials like Fauji and Circus in Delhi, he got calls from Hema Malini and Harry Baweja for movie role. SRK politely declined those offer as he was nit interested in doing movies.

His debut film was Dil Aashna Hai, but due to the delay in the release of the film, Deewana is considered to be his debut film.

He agreed to act in Aditya Chopra’s debut film, Dilwale Dulhania Le Jaenge (1995), ­without even looking at the script.

Shah Rukh is named Rahul in nine of his movies, and He is called Raj in six of his movies.

He played negative roles in six films, namely Darr and Baazigar (1993), Anjaam (1994), Duplicate (1998), Don (2006) and Don 2 (2011).

Shahrukh Khan is co-chairman of the motion picture production company Red Chillies Entertainment.

Shahrukh Khan is the co-owner of the Indian Premier League cricket team Kolkata Knight Riders, Trinbago Knight Riders team in Caribbean Premier League and in 2017 he has bought a franchisee representing Cape Town in South Africa’s T20 Global League.

Shahrukh Khan got married to Gauri Chibber, in a traditional Hindu wedding ceremony on 25 October 1991. They have a son Aryan (born 1997), a daughter Suhana (born 2000) and a third child named AbRam(born 2013).

Shahrukh Khan's philanthropic endeavours have provided health care and disaster relief, and he was honoured with UNESCO's Pyramide con Marni award in 2011 for his support of children's education.
